5 hours ago, Abba said:

They have to write emergency brakes. And I want to know does this happens in other cities too? 

If in these other cities passengers can activate the emergency brake, then yes.

 

Also sometimes signal systems malfunction which causes the trip arm to activate, this can happen PATH as they use the same signal system as the N.Y. Subway. I was once on a (R) train that got tripped like three times in the Montague tubes in the mid 2000s.
